What Drives Cockroach Inspection and Treatment Costs in Sandy Springs?
If you’re looking to get rid of cockroaches in Sandy Springs, you’re probably wondering: what’s this going to cost me, and why do prices vary so much? Every home and infestation is a little different, but a few main factors shape the final bill for cockroach inspection Sandy Springs Georgia and treatment in our area.
- The Size and Layout of Your Property: Treating a compact condo is a totally different ballgame than handling a sprawling, multi-level house. The more space cockroaches can hide in—think basements, crawl spaces, garages, and extra bathrooms—the more labor and materials it takes to knock them out for good. Larger homes or commercial properties, especially those with multiple kitchens or lots of shared walls, often face higher treatment costs simply because techs have more ground to cover.
- How Bad the Infestation Is: A single kitchen sighting can usually be resolved for less than a widespread infestation that’s taken over your whole home. If cockroaches have been multiplying in dark corners or if you’ve put off treatment, expect more effort (like repeat visits) and a heftier bill to clear them out for good.
- Which Treatment Methods Are Needed: Some jobs are straightforward—spot treating with baits and gels. Others, especially in older homes or condos with tricky access, need combinations of gels, sprays, dusts, or even special equipment. Each technique has its own price tag for both materials and labor.
- Your Neighborhood Matters: We see heavier, stubborn infestations in certain parts of Sandy Springs like Westside or North Springs, sometimes due to older buildings or localized sanitation issues. These usually take a custom approach and come in at a higher cost.
- Property Type and Sanitation: Apartments, single-family homes, and commercial spaces each pose unique challenges. Properties with a lot of food debris, moisture, clutter, or limited access (behind appliances or tight crawl spaces) may require extra work and materials.

Why Cockroaches Love Sandy Springs—and How That Hits Your Wallet
If you’ve dealt with cockroaches in Sandy Springs, you know they’re not just a summertime nuisance. Thanks to our humid, subtropical weather, these pests can be active almost all year long, but they kick things up a notch once the Georgia heat rolls in. What you might not realize is how much your neighborhood, the local environment, and even the age of your property play into your odds of facing a roach problem—and what it’ll cost to get rid of them.
Older neighborhoods like Riverside and Glenridge often come with their own set of cockroach hideouts. We’re talking cracked foundations, old plumbing that tends to leak, and crawl spaces that turn into six-legged hangouts high on moisture and clutter. These spots are a magnet for roaches, and getting rid of them can take more effort (and sometimes more visits) because every nook and cranny needs to be sealed up and treated. If you’re in a home that’s been around for decades, expect that it might cost a bit more to get a lasting result—simply because there’s more ground to cover.
Now, areas with dense housing—think Perimeter Center with apartments and condos stacked close together—bring their own headaches. Shared walls mean if your neighbor gets cockroaches, you might find them in your kitchen next. It also means treatments have to be extra thorough across multiple units or the problem circles right back. This is why apartment or multifamily treatments sometimes run higher; everyone’s got to be on board for it to work.
And let’s not forget about our local weather. Heavy rainstorms practically invite cockroaches inside for shelter. If your property isn’t properly sealed or gets standing water near the foundation, you’re rolling out a welcome mat. Even newer homes, while less likely to have cracks, can see roach activity if landscaping creates damp spots or if builders cut corners on sealing entryways.
If you’re shopping around for cockroach control, keep in mind: your home’s age, build, and surroundings all impact the price and what kind of treatment plan actually gets the job done. Local pest experts factor these things in during inspections, so the better you understand your property’s quirks—and the way Sandy Springs’ climate plays into things—the more you’ll get out of your pest control investment.
Prevent Cockroaches and Save Money Around Your Sandy Springs Home
If you want to keep cockroaches out of your Sandy Springs home – and avoid expensive treatments down the road – it’s all about a little prevention. It doesn’t have to be rocket science, but a few smart habits can make a huge difference.
- Stay on Top of Kitchen and Bathroom Cleanliness: Cockroaches love moisture, so wipe up spills and make sure sinks, counters, and floors stay dry. Don’t let dirty dishes pile up overnight, and don’t leave water standing anywhere they might sneak in for a drink.
- Nip Plumbing Leaks in the Bud: Even a small drip under the sink can be a VIP invitation for roaches. Fix leaky pipes and check under sinks regularly to keep things dry and less appealing for pests.
- Don’t Feed the Roaches: Sweep up crumbs, take out the trash often, and store food (including pet kibble!) in tightly sealed containers. Even a forgotten dog bowl can attract unwanted guests.
- Declutter Now, Thank Yourself Later: Stacks of boxes or paper are prime real estate for cockroaches to hide. If you’ve got clutter in the garage, basement, or closets, sort it out and keep things as tidy as possible.
- Seal Up Their Entry Points: Take a quick walk around your home and look for cracks or gaps near windows, doors, and utility lines. Grab some caulk and seal those up so roaches can’t squeeze inside.
- Work Together if You Live in a Multi-Unit: If you’re in an apartment or condo, get everyone on the same page. A single clean unit can’t hold off an infestation if the folks next door aren’t doing their part—talk to management for building-wide prevention.
Routine professional checkups are also a smart move—especially if your neighborhood’s had issues before. Early action means fewer surprises, smaller extermination bills, and less disruption to your routine. When’s the Right Time to Book a Cockroach Inspection in Sandy Springs?
If you’re in Sandy Springs and wondering when to get ahead of roaches, timing really does make all the difference. Cockroaches get busier as soon as our weather starts warming up—late spring all the way through early fall. That’s when the heat and humidity drive them right into our kitchens, bathrooms, and basements. So, the best moves? Getting an inspection scheduled before they hit peak activity, or jumping on it the moment you see any sign of them. Waiting too long can make things harder and, honestly, more expensive.
Here’s the local low-down: Apartments and bustling neighborhoods like Riverside or Perimeter Center tend to see more roach traffic. If that’s where you live, it pays to have a pro check your place at least once a year—twice is even better. Regular inspections, especially after Atlanta’s famous downpours or whenever nearby construction stirs things up, can stop any surprises before they start. That’s how a lot of your neighbors keep infestations from coming back year after year.
- Book before late spring to dodge the rush and protect your home before roaches get cozy.
- Act fast if you spot droppings, smells, or even a single roach. Early intervention is cheaper and easier every time.
- Check with your local pest control company about off-peak scheduling. Sometimes you’ll snag a better rate before the summer madness hits.
- Consider regular checks if your building or block has dealt with roaches before—this is definitely a case of “better safe than sorry.”
